When (Mahesh's Revenge) hit theaters in 2016, it didn't just become a commercial hit; it redefined the "revenge" trope in Indian cinema. Directed by Dileesh Pothan and written by Syam Pushkaran, the film moved away from the blood-soaked vendettas typical of the genre, opting instead for a soulful, humorous, and deeply human story set in the misty hills of Idukki. When Maheshinte Prathikaaram (Mahesh’s Revenge) hit theatres in February 2016, it didn’t arrive with the roaring fanfare of a typical mass-action entertainer. There were no slow-motion explosions, no gravity-defying stunts, and no loud, punchy dialogues. Yet, a decade later, Dileesh Pothan’s directorial debut stands tall as a landmark achievement in modern Malayalam cinema—a masterclass in subverting the traditional "revenge" trope through hyper-local realism and situational comedy. Mahesh’s vow to walk barefoot is fundamentally inconvenient rather than heroic. He steps on thorns, burns his feet on hot tarmac, and faces the silent amusement of his neighbors.
